The Art Show offers intimately scaled and thoughtfully curated presentations of the highest quality-fostering active conversations with gallerists, new relationships, and close looking at works by artists from a variety of genres, practices, and national and international origins. Organized annually by the Art Dealers Association of America (ADAA). It has a history of programming that ranges from artist performances to dynamic keynote presentations, The Art Show provides its audience with a wide scope of cultural experiences, meaningful interactions, and illuminating exposure to phenomenal works of art.

New works by Victoria Gitman will be on view with Garth Greenan Gallery at The Art Show hosted by the ADAA. ✨🪩

The small-scale paintings are loaded with nested paradoxes: they are astonishingly naturalistic yet compositionally abstract; analytical yet sensuous; prosaic yet ambitious. Each painting depicts a different sequined article of clothing. The compositions are tightly cropped, so that the brightly colored garments almost completely fill the picture plane—creating vivid, abstract patterns.

"Pain-in-the-ass gray is very hard to come by," laughs #RichardDiebenkorn one day in October 1985. He is working on an image in the CrownPointPress printmaking studio. Collaging changes to see whether he would like to move his ideas onto copper plates. Layering. Rotating. Over again. So thick the image becomes heavy in the center. Eventually, the artist abandons the image, leaving it unfinished for a time before returning to the collage and signing it "RD 85."
.
Check out our stories later today to watch a video by Crown Point Press's Founding Director Kathan Brown. It documents Diebenkorn working in the studio on the abandoned project as well as two other images he completed during two weeks in January 1986. At moments in the process, the image turns upside down and on its side. "It's a very complex activity, believe me, and I don't enjoy it all the time," says #Diebenkorn.

OPEN TONIGHT FOR BENEFIT PREVIEW | ADAA: The Art Show - Booth D13 | November 1–5 • Eric Firestone Gallery is delighted to participate in the 2023 edition of the ADAA Show. The presentation includes the work of Anderson Pigatt (1928–2009), Ellsworth Ausby (1942–2001), Joe Overstreet (1933–2019), Thomas Sills (1914–2000), and Paul Waters (b. 1936). These artists were included in the following three historic exhibitions: “Afro-American Artists, New York and Boston” (The Museum of Fine Arts, Boston, May–June 1970); “New Black Artists” (The Brooklyn Museum and Columbia University, New York, August–December 1969); “Black Artists: Two Generations” (Newark Museum, May–September 1971).

Edmund Gaither, the founding Director of the NCAAA Museum in Boston, and curator of Afro-American Artists, New York, and Boston, wrote that the exhibition “presents a rich, high-quality selection of works representing all of the directions that Afro-American artists are exploring.” He defined three categories: 1) artists belonging to the body of mainstream American art; 2) “Black art,” which is didactic, political work; and 3) Neo Africanism, which is rooted in the study of traditional African art. Among the participating artists were Ellsworth Ausby, Joe Overstreet, Thomas Sills, and Paul Waters.
